Iconic Poster and Wheatpaste Campaigns

Poster marketing for expos is a time-tested method to reach attendees right in the heart of Nevada’s busiest neighborhoods. Whether targeting convention centers, surrounding hotels, or buzzing nightlife corridors, eye-catching visuals leave a lasting impression.

There are two leading poster formats to consider:

Poster Types and Best Use Cases

Poster Type Size Best Use Cases
Jumbo Posters 48″ x 72″ Major city corners, building sides, high-traffic areas
Standard Posters 24″ x 36″ Storefronts, transit stops, walkways, and tighter urban spaces

Guerrilla marketing for Tradeshows in Nevada thrives in the overlooked spaces, bus stops, lamp posts, elevators, and tight urban corners where traditional advertising can’t reach. Field teams can blanket major intersections, venue entrances, and parking garages with a mix of standard and jumbo posters. Clusters of 24 x 36 prints create a mural-like impact in narrow spots, while 48 x 72 posters dominate visually in chaotic environments filled with competing signage. Wheatpaste advertising remains a favorite for its gritty, authentic appeal, especially in event-saturated areas like Las Vegas. For B2B strategies targeting professionals and industry insiders, nothing signals relevance quite like a bold guerrilla-style wall rising amid the city’s constant motion.
